What the “Buy?in” Mechanic Actually Does
Most Aussie platforms now let you purchase a bonus round before you even spin a reel. It’s the same trick as a cheap motel offering a fresh coat of paint – you’re still sleeping on a mattress that’s seen better days. You pay a set fee, say $10, and the game triggers a series of free spins or extra wilds. The cost, however, is baked into inflated wagering requirements that can turn a modest win into a dead?end chase.

Real?World Example: The $20 “Free” Spin Package
Imagine you’re on Bet365, chasing a bonus buy. You splurge $20 for a pack of 20 free spins on Gonzo’s Quest. The game’s high volatility means you could hit a massive multipler, but the platform demands you wager the spin value 30 times before cashing out. That means you’re effectively betting $600 before you can touch any winnings. The arithmetic doesn’t change: the house edge remains, only the path to it becomes labyrinthine.
Casino operators love to dress this up with terms like “exclusive” or “VIP”. Nobody’s handing out free money; you’re simply paying for the illusion of a shortcut. The “welcome bonus” is a calculated trap, not a charitable gesture.
- Buy?in cost ranges from $5 to $30 per pack.
- Wagering requirements often sit between 20x and 40x the bonus value.
- Maximum cash?out caps can be as low as 10× the bonus amount.

Don’t fall for the glossy UI that screams “free”. Scrutinise the math. First, calculate the total amount you’d need to wager to meet the requirement. Then, compare that figure to the probable return based on the slot’s RTP and volatility. If the break?even point exceeds the realistic payout, you’re better off skipping the offer.
